Granite stone filler epoxy

Granite epoxy is an epoxy resin solution made up of two components to repair voids, cracks, chips, and seams in granite surfaces. Unlike most other traditional fillers found at local hardware stores, granite epoxy was specifically formulated for permanent adhesion to any granite surface through the creation of a structural bond while matching the natural characteristics of your granite surface.

Granite epoxy as compared to traditional fillers, has been invented to resist yellowing and staining making it an excellent choice when restoring or repairing granite countertops and floors or when finishing installation of granite.

Granite epoxy consists of epoxy resin and hardener, two components mixed together producing a rigid thermoset bond as a result of the chemical reaction that occurs between them, resulting in a permanent bond to dense, non-porous granite. epoxy filler viscosity
for a successful project, a professional needs to use the correct viscosity for that project.

1. Low Viscosity Epoxy: Low viscosity epoxy has a low viscosity so it can easily flow into hairline cracks and pinholes in granite. This type of epoxy will flow deep into the granite’s small fissures and thereby make a mechanical connection on the inside of the fissure which allows for repairs to be done to the invisible structural integrity of the granite caused by internal cracks.

2. High Viscosity Knife Grade Epoxy: High viscosity, knife-grade epoxy is a thick, paste-like material that is used to fill in larger holes or gaps in granite. This type of epoxy does not run or sag so it can better fill and shape the voids left where broken pieces of granite are.

3. Colour Matching Stone Epoxy: There are two types of colour matching stone epoxies: pre-coloured or colour pigment ready. These types of epoxy are mixed with stone dust from the same stone as the granite you are repairing. They can be mixed with a wide variety of colours to match a wide variety of granite colours (i.e. black, white) . When using resins and hardeners to make a bond, always follow the manufacturer’s mixing instructions on the resin and hardener. Most resins and hardeners should be mixed together at a 1-to-1 ( by volume or weight ).Combine the two products’ materials using a disposable mix cup and proper mixing stick (at least one time per day). Combine for 60-90 seconds, or until the material has no visible streaks. To make sure the color of the mixed material is the same as the granite, create a blend of the materials together before adding granite powder or other pigment to create the desired color.

Continue filling in all small cracks with low viscosity epoxy resin so as to flow completely through the small cracks. For large holes and gaps, fill in large holes or gaps with knife grade epoxy resin (so as to slightly overfill) so that the resin has room to shrink while curing.

Once the epoxy is applied, using a putty knife or a flat piece of wood, smooth out the filled area using still wet epoxy before drying.

Allow the filled areas to cure free of excessive dust and moisture. The cure time of most granite epoxy is, in general, tack-free within 24 to 48 hours (but may vary depending on humidity, room temperature, and all other factors) and is completely cured within 24 hours. Keep moisture, heat, and heavy items away from cured area during the curing process.

Once the cured process is completed, the final step of a granite repair is to use progressively finer grades of sand paper (240, 400, 800, and 1200) to create the same finish (smooth and shiny) that is present on the surrounding granite.
